Understanding the Oscar Race and Netflix's Strategy

Alright, before we get to the juicy details, let's chat about how the Oscars work and how Netflix plays its cards. The Academy Awards, or the Oscars, are the ultimate recognition in the film industry. They celebrate excellence in various categories, from Best Picture to Best Actor/Actress, and everything in between. The awards season is a whole vibe, and studios spend big bucks promoting their movies to get them noticed by the Academy voters. And guess what, Netflix is right in the thick of it all. They've shifted from being just a streaming platform to a major player in the film world. They're investing heavily in original content, acquiring distribution rights to promising films, and partnering with top-tier talent. Netflix's strategy is pretty straightforward: produce high-quality movies, give them a wide release (both in theaters and on their platform), and launch a massive promotional campaign. They aim to make their films the talk of the town and get those nominations. Their goal is to win awards, increase their prestige, and, of course, attract more subscribers. Netflix's investment in original content and its distribution strategy have already started to pay off, with numerous nominations and wins in recent years. So, when we talk about potential 2025 Oscar contenders, we are talking about Netflix's serious investment in filmmaking.

Here’s how Netflix aims to make a mark in the awards season:

  • Original Content: Netflix is churning out original movies, from big-budget blockbusters to indie darlings, giving them a wide range of contenders. Strong original movies are important for being noticed by Oscar voters.
  • Acquisition of Distribution Rights: They're nabbing the rights to distribute films that have already generated buzz at film festivals, getting them in front of a wider audience.
  • Strategic Release: Netflix often releases films in theaters before they hit the platform. This helps movies qualify for Oscars by meeting the theatrical release requirements. After the theatrical run, they make them available to their subscribers.
  • Promotional Campaigns: Netflix throws its weight behind its Oscar hopefuls with extensive marketing campaigns, including screenings, Q&As, and ads, boosting their visibility and increasing their chances of winning.

The Netflix Factor: How Streaming Impacts Oscar Campaigns

Okay, let's talk about the elephant in the room: how does streaming impact the Oscars? Netflix's entry into the film world has stirred things up. The traditional theatrical release model has been the norm for a long time, but Netflix has challenged it by releasing movies straight to streaming. This shift has changed the way movies are promoted, distributed, and viewed. Some people in the film industry have been a little skeptical, as they worry about the impact on theaters and the overall cinematic experience. The Academy has also adapted their rules to include streaming films, but they still have some requirements, like a limited theatrical release. Now that streaming is established as part of the cinematic landscape, it impacts the way awards campaigns are done. Netflix has adapted to these changes by balancing theatrical releases with streaming availability and using their platform to reach a huge audience. It is all about the marketing and promotion. They utilize social media, digital advertising, and targeted campaigns to create buzz and get their movies noticed. Netflix is really good at connecting with audiences in the digital space. The streaming giant's vast reach also allows it to get its movies in front of people all around the world, making the films more visible to critics and Academy voters. This digital footprint is a huge advantage in today's world.

Here's how streaming affects Oscar campaigns:

  • Distribution and Accessibility: Streaming allows more people to watch films, increasing their visibility. Netflix can get their movies in front of a global audience.
  • Marketing and Promotion: Streaming platforms create opportunities for unique and innovative marketing campaigns, like online trailers and behind-the-scenes content.
  • Release Strategies: Streaming platforms can be flexible with release strategies, giving movies both a theatrical run and a streaming premiere.
  • Changing Viewing Habits: Streaming has altered how people consume movies, and the Academy is adapting to this change. Netflix has a good understanding of this and has adapted to it.

  • Film Festivals: Film festivals are where a lot of buzz is generated. Keep an eye on festivals like the Toronto International Film Festival (TIFF), the Venice Film Festival, and the Sundance Film Festival, as these events are where many potential Oscar contenders are first revealed. These festivals are a great place to discover new movies and hear early reviews.
